      The percussion section brings tremendous amounts of excitement to music, so let’s take a look at the last instrument family of the orchestra! Cool Facts. To qualify as a member of the percussion family, an instrument must produce its sound when it is either hit or stricken. Percussion instruments are some of the oldest of all musical instruments.

      The cajón comes initially from Peru of the 19th century. It is a wooden percussion instrument and has already been used for a long time in Peru for folk music. There are at preset three general models, cuban (natural), the Latino (with snares and usually black-varnished) and the Afro (with bells and snares). Front and back of my (homemade) Cajón.
